Did you spot us on the local news last week?
We had a phone call last Wednesday morning from ITV Border News asking if they could call in to Playdale head office in Haverthwaite, to do some filming which would be included in a news article to be broadcast that same evening. We were of course delighted to welcome them.
Kate Walby, ITV Border reporter, visited our head office in Haverthwaite, interviewed our export coordinator Sarah Spencer and took some shots from around the business. It was a great experience and we were excited to see the finished report go on air to the England/Scotland border region later that day.
The news report features two Cumbrian businesses in the south of the county who are forging strong trading links with China. Thanks to our ongoing export success we were approached by ITV to feature alongside Kendal Nutricare. Rob Johnston, Chief Executive of Cumbria Chamber of Commerce also features in the report, confirming that there is a wealth of export opportunity out there.
